> On 05/22/2015 05:02 AM, Gustavo Padovan wrote:
> > From: Gustavo Padovan <gustavo.padovan@collabora.co.uk>
> > 
> > The atomic helper to disable planes also uses the optional
> > .atomic_disable() helper. The unique operation it does is calling
> > .win_disable()
> > 
> > exynos_drm_fb_get_buf_cnt() needs a fb check too to avoid a null pointer.
> > 
> > Signed-off-by: Gustavo Padovan <gustavo.padovan@collabora.co.uk>
> > ---
> >  dr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_fb.c    |  2 +-
> >  dr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_plane.c | 29 ++++++++++++++++-------------
> >  2 files changed, 17 insertions(+), 14 deletions(-)
> > 
> > di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_fb.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_fb.c
> > index 142eb4e..bf814c8 100644
> > --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_fb.c
> > +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/exynos/exynos_drm_fb.c
> > @@ -136,7 +136,7 @@ unsigned int exynos_drm_fb_get_buf_cnt(struct drm_framebuffer *fb)
> >  
> >  	exynos_fb = to_exynos_fb(fb);
> >  
> > -	return exynos_fb->buf_cnt;
> > +	return exynos_fb ? exynos_fb->buf_cnt : 0;
> 
> I think this should be checked by exynos_check_plane on plane disabling
> routine whether fb is NULL or not.

Yeah, this makes more sense. I fixed this and checkpatch error.
